Cons of buying a 806MHz/960MHz Phonetone 8dBi Directional Yagi GSM Antenna (HY-800-900-5):1. Requires proper installation: The directional nature of the Yagi antenna means it needs to be pointed toward the cell tower for optimal performance. This may require some technical expertise or assistance.
2. Lacks omnidirectional coverage: While the high gain of the antenna improves reception in its direction, it may not provide the same level of coverage as an omnidirectional antenna.
3. Potential for interference: With a high gain, there's a risk of interfering with other devices or networks. Proper planning and installation can help mitigate this issue.
